Unnamed UK scheme and M&G complete £150m 'BPA-plus' transaction

An unnamed pension scheme sponsored by a UK insurance company has completed a £150m bulk purchase annuity (BPA) transaction with M&G, securing the benefits of nearly 1,200 members.
